Customs Brokerage Manager

Job Description

Summary:
The Customs Brokerage Manager oversees all customs brokerage operations and is responsible for the day to day operations of the department. This role requires comprehensive knowledge of U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) procedures, classification under the Harmonized Tariff Schedule (HTSUS), and adherence to all pertinent trade compliance guidelines. This positon encompasses leading a team, implementing strategies for revenue growth and increasing the existing customer base.
Essential Functions:
Responsible for the daily operations of the customs brokerage ensuring all team members deliver service results. Develop and implement departmental strategies and initiatives aligned with organizational goals: driving operational effectiveness, increasing the customer base and revenue growth Manage and grow a high preforming team through coaching while fostering continuous development Ensure compliance with all U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) regulations Review and file all required customs documentation within prescribed timeframes Demonstrate expert knowledge of the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S). Communicate with CBP and other Partner Government Agencies (PGA) to resolve any compliance issues, holds, or queries. Maintain proactive communication providing status updates, addressing inquiries, and ensuring service excellence. Support the Operations team by providing guidance and pricing support Maintain accurate and complete records of all customs transactions in accordance with corporate policies and regulatory requirements. Stay current with changes to regulations, best practices, and emerging trends in international trade and customs compliance. Support continuous improvement initiatives to enhance operational efficiency and compliance effectiveness.
Competencies:
Comprehensive knowledge of U.S. Customs regulations and procedures Detailed knowledge of the import entry process and documentation requirements Proficient in HTS classification Proven leader who consistently delivers results Strong attention to detail and commitment to compliance and accuracy Professional demeanor with ability to manage multiple tasks and meet tight deadlines in a fast paced environment Hands on knowledge with customs brokerage compliance software and technology.
Qualifications :
CBP Customs Broker License Bachelor's Degree in related coursework preferred Minimum 5 years of experience in customs brokerage or import operations leading a team of entry writers.
Travel Requirements :
May be required to travel for customer visits, meetings, presentations and conferences
